Kinds of Drones
Consumer Drones: These are relatively smaller and lighter in weight with the focus laid on recreational purposes, such as photography and racing. Consumer drones usually have cameras, and are not difficult to handle for hobbyists.
Commercial Drones: These drones represent commercial purposes, including agriculture, construction, and real estate. They are usually designed with greater abilities, including longer-duration flights and payload capacity.
Industry-specific Drones: For example, the industrial drones can fulfill complex activities involving inspection, mapping, and monitoring in industries such as oil and gas and utilities telecommunication.
Drones in the Military: Built fundamentally for surveillance and battle, military drones have developed and now are utilized for surveillance, logistics, and gathering target information. These machines are vital for modern warfare as well as defense policies.
Racing Drones: These machines were designed to fly faster and more agilely. This flying competition, known as racing drones, ensures competitive pilots who fly high-speed obstacle courses, showing off their respective technologies.
Applications of Drones
Aerial Photography and Videography: Drones have changed the world of photography as it’s forever altered. Photographers and filmmakers can now take something that they otherwise could only think of or imagine much more easily-take aerial shots that were once totally unheard of. Whether for a wedding or showing off real estate, there is so much to benefit from the unique capture that drones provide.
Agriculture: It includes crop tracking, irrigation management and also precision farming. By using drones mounted with sensors, one would be able to monitor the health of crops, assess the state of soil and optimize resource usage in agriculture fields by increasing yield and reducing cost.
Delivery Services: Companies like Amazon and Google are now researching to implement methods for drone-based delivery systems for fast and efficient transfer of things. They can allow rapid delivery options for consumers through logistics and supply chain revolution.
Infrastructure Inspection: Drones are increasingly being used for the inspection of bridges and power lines, among various other infrastructures. They could easily reach seemingly inaccessible areas; however, the use of these drones will make manually inspecting completely unnecessary, hence making it safer for the workers.
Disaster Response: In the case of an emergency, it’s possible to use drones for the purpose of providing real-time data and imagery about the disaster to the first respondents in the field. During a natural disaster, drones can be used to evaluate damage, to locate survivors, and provide supplies to inaccessible areas.
Environmental Monitoring: Drones are used to track wildlife, monitor deforestation, and monitor environmental changes. They are an excellent data collection tool for researchers to study in inaccessible and difficult locations.
The Future of Drones
Technology is sure to advance into the future. A few of the trends underway in the industry include:
Regulatory Developments: The governments of the world are setting the regulations for the use of drones because they ensure safety and privacy. They are likely to open up the domains to more general use in different sectors due to their improvements.
Higher Automation: The implementation of artificial intelligence and machine learning with its technologies in drones makes them smart and completely autonomous drones. This means a lot to achieve in efficiency by handling complex tasks without man.
Swarm Technology: Scientists are keen on exploring the possibility of drone swarms-under drones that work in coordination to achieve a given mission. It is a technology that can transform agriculture, search and rescue areas as well as surveillance.
Extended Battery Life and Range: Enhanced innovations within the realm of batteries will likely be able to expand flight times and ranges for drones. Thus operational time and area expandable will boost data collection and monitoring operations.
Increased Security Features: As drone technology matures, manufacturers place increasing value on security considerations to prevent unauthorized access to a user’s records or other data.
